Since you and Kopri are both new to the boards, I will give you some basic advice about nettiquette. No flame intended, honestly, just advice.

1. When new on a discussion board it is usually a good idea to lurk a bit first, to get a general idea about the nature of the frequent posters, before you jump into the fray taking side with any of them. Otherwise this will determine how you are regarded by most other posters for a longer time than you might have foreseen or wanted.

2. To 'shout over the Flames' usually just has the opposite effect, it adds to the spam, and consequently to the flames, because most posters, (except the obvious trolls), hate spam.

3. To have a private, fluffy conversation with another poster, (especially if the content of is is of little or no interest for a majority of the posters), there is a neat option called 'Your messenger' available. The link is on the top right of the page.
